Georgia new tourist hotspot, well, kinda

It’s a pretty peachy outcome, according to  a new tourism report by the US Department of Commerce Department. Tourism is up 19 percent in 2010, the report states, bringing billions of more dollars to the state, the report states. The Atlanta Journal Constitution reported that the trend had dropped 11 percent in 2009, seeing...
